{"meta":{"path":"vessel/portcalls","ts":"2026-05-12T22:59:19+00:00","status":"ok","rows":5,"days":90,"request_id":"00f8fd01d369fa32"},"data":[{"port_id":3503,"port_name":"MAASVLAKTE - ROTTERDAM","port_lat":51.9619,"port_lng":4.06921,"country_id":365,"country_name":"Netherlands","arrival":"2026-05-01 09:40:24","departure":"2026-05-12 19:58:19","duration_h":274.3,"samples":225,"min_dist_km":4.835,"max_speed_kn":0.3,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/365/3503"},{"port_id":5025,"port_name":"BRIELLE","port_lat":51.9109,"port_lng":4.17469,"country_id":0,"country_name":"","arrival":"2026-05-01 08:05:51","departure":"2026-05-01 08:07:51","duration_h":0.03,"samples":2,"min_dist_km":4.173,"max_speed_kn":3.4,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/0/5025"},{"port_id":3503,"port_name":"MAASVLAKTE - ROTTERDAM","port_lat":51.9619,"port_lng":4.06921,"country_id":365,"country_name":"Netherlands","arrival":"2026-04-12 08:08:36","departure":"2026-05-01 06:23:54","duration_h":454.26,"samples":317,"min_dist_km":4.535,"max_speed_kn":3.6,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/365/3503"},{"port_id":5025,"port_name":"BRIELLE","port_lat":51.9109,"port_lng":4.17469,"country_id":0,"country_name":"","arrival":"2026-04-09 11:47:11","departure":"2026-04-10 07:26:10","duration_h":19.65,"samples":11,"min_dist_km":1.526,"max_speed_kn":0.1,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/0/5025"},{"port_id":3503,"port_name":"MAASVLAKTE - ROTTERDAM","port_lat":51.9619,"port_lng":4.06921,"country_id":365,"country_name":"Netherlands","arrival":"2026-02-11 22:24:19","departure":"2026-04-09 09:41:45","duration_h":1355.29,"samples":677,"min_dist_km":4.833,"max_speed_kn":0.3,"anchorage_hit":1,"port_url":"/topos/ports/90D/ALL/365/3503"}],"errors":[]}